Okay, so this is just a little late. Minnesota has already gone toe-to-toe with UNLV in the desert and pulled out a 3-OT victory. Still, there’s a lot of action about to take place around the Big Ten and I’m here to give you a heads-up on what’s about to transpire on the gridiron this weekend.
Illinois vs. Western Michigan: Those pesky “directional Michigan teams” can be a real problem for teams that overlook them in the early going of the season. However, this isn’t the same Bronco team that was fighting for MAC titles just a few years back.
Western Michigan QB Alex Carder is back after throwing for over 3800 yards and 31 touchdowns last season. Unfortunately for him, his top three receivers all graduated.
The question for Illinois is: which Illini team will show up? Will it be the team that started 2011 on a 6-0 streak or will be the team that ended 2011 on an 0-6 slide?

Police have arrested three suspects in the assault on Wisconsin running back Montee Ball. Ball sustained a concussion when he was attacked by several men near campus August 1st. All three are listed as Wisconsin students- Wendell J. Venerable, Deonte J. Wilson and Robert A. Wilks.

One for the Books
It may not have been pretty, but Saturday's 26-21 win over Northern Iowa saw the Badgers and several of their players make new entries into the record books.
The victory marked the 15th consecutive time Wisconsin has won its season opener. It is the third longest streak in all of the FBS behind Nebraska (27) and Florida (23).
